This large matched cohort study quantifies the actual risk of total knee arthroplasty after operatively treated tibial plateau fracture. It compares 8,426 fracture patients to 33,698 matched controls over up to 10 years of follow-up. The central question: how often does tibial plateau ORIF actually lead to TKA, and who is most at risk?
A common justification for using a single midline incision for bicondylar tibial plateau fractures has been the expectation of high TKA conversion rates — the logic being to simplify future arthroplasty exposure. This paper dismantles that argument with population-level data.
With a 10-year TKA rate of only 7.3% overall and 11% even after bicondylar fractures, optimizing soft-tissue handling at the index fixation is the right priority. Do not compromise wound biology now to prepare for an arthroplasty that 9 out of 10 patients will never need.
When counseling a patient after tibial plateau ORIF, the key risk modifiers are: Older age. Each additional year adds 3.4% relative TKA risk Bicondylar pattern. 53% higher hazard than unicondylar High comorbidity burden. More than doubles TKA risk
The TKA risk also accumulates slowly. At 2 years post-ORIF it is nearly identical to the general population. Reassure younger, healthier patients with unicondylar fractures that their risk of needing a knee replacement within the next decade is low. But schedule long-term follow-up, because the curves diverge meaningfully by year 5.
